What makes the pudding so special?  Chef Dustin Swiss says 'when we heat up the heavy cream, we melt white chocolate chips in there. It adds that extra flavor.'

Swiss says they'll be bringing the 'Surf & Turf Portabella' this year. 'It has a seared sea scallop, a little tenderloin medallion inside a portabella mushroom with a bourbon sauce. It's one of the new items on our menu at Delta Lake Inn.'

Swiss says he and the staff at Delta Lake Inn look forward to Epicurean Delight every year. 'We always see the community support us at Delta Lake Inn so it's nice to support the community and Hospice is such a great cause.'

Laurie Barr, Community Support Services Supervisor of Hospice says ‘all the money raised stays locally’ to care for terminally ill patients in Herkimer, Oneida and Madison counties. ‘So when you support events like this, you are supporting your friends, neighbors and family,’ says Barr.
